Luxury Living Rating

Norfolk Garden is now ranked as one of our preferred luxury communities in town, with a score of 3.0 out of 4. Luxury Lifestyle Scoring is based on having high-end community amenities like shared social spaces, lounges, pools, maid services, park views, easy access to green space, and nice home amenities like granite or quartz countertops and stainless steel appliances. Luxury neighborhoods also often offer tile, hardwood, and fine carpeting, raquetball courts, and a full-time security staff or doorman.

Frequently Asked Questions about Norfolk Garden

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Norfolk Garden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Norfolk Garden ranges from $750 to $2,909 with an average monthly rent of $1,539.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Norfolk Garden c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Norfolk Garden range from $995 to $3,279.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,840.
